February 5 2002
Clinton Morrison has been called up to the Republic of Ireland squad for their game against Russia on February 13.
Morrison has already scored one goal for Ireland against Croatia back in August.
He will be looking to impress boss Mick McCarthy, to show him that he should be Ireland's number 10 for the World Cup in June.
There is however no place in the 24 man squad for recent signing Curtis Flemming.
He is hoping that his performances for Palace for the remainder of this season will impress McCarthy enough for him to travel with the squad to Japan.
The full Ireland squad for the friendly against Russia is as follows:-
Given (Newcastle), Kiely (Charlton), A Kelly (Blackburn), Finnan (Fulham), G Kelly (Leeds), Breen (Coventry), Cunningham (Wimbledon), Dunne (Man City), Staunton (Aston Villa), O'Brien (Newcastle), Harte (Leeds), McAteer (Sunderland), Roy Keane (Man Utd), Holland (Ipswich), Kennedy (Wolves), Kilbane (Sunderland), Reid (Millwall), Carsley (Coventry), Healy (Coventry), Quinn (Sunderland), Morrison (Crystal Palace), Sadlier (Millwall), Robbie Keane (Leeds), Duff (Blackburn).
